Rob Kardashian is thought to be the least successful among the “Keeping Up with the Kardashians” siblings and this was believed to have become more evident when it was reported that the 31-year-old was recently kicked out of Kylie Jenner’s mansion that he had temporarily turned into his bachelor pad.
Rob Kardashian may have a sizeable bank account too but it appears that he does not have a property that he can call his own. He has a business and appears on “KUWTK” as well and these are the primary source of his income. However, he has not been able to build his own place to live in.
Now, the only male in the Kardashian-Jenner siblings had been living in his sisters’ home for years and it was widely known that he lived with Khloe for a long time. Khloe told People magazine, “Rob lives with me now and I wouldn’t have it any other way. I love having him with me.” She asked him to live somewhere else later due to his chaotic behavior, especially when he got involved with Blac Chyna.
After separating from Chyna, Rob Kardashian seemed to have taken shelter in one of Kylie Jenner’s multi-million homes and now The Hollywood Gossip stated that the cosmetic mogul seems to be following Khloe’s lead and threw his brother out of her home. Based on the story, Kylie is selling her $6 million property so Rob had to leave.
Rob Kardashian is said to have moved to his mom Kris Jenner’s home but they are reportedly getting on each other’s nerves. Right now, Dream’s dad is house hunting for his own place, probably to avoid his momager.
Meanwhile, Rob Kardashian is now working out to get fit and start anew. He is also focusing on his daughter with Blac Chyna, and as can be seen in his social media posts, he is being a great father to Dream.
